Did you know that some of the most demanded jobs in 2017 were related to the technological sector? It is no surprise that, in the 21st century, companies are digitalising at the speed of light. Thus, Jovesolides will train the first generation of we programmers in the La Coma neighbourhood.
Our organisation has launched the course “Web programming and community manager” with the aim of not only providing training, but also to promote the inclusion of everyone in this growing job market. In this hands-on course, participants will learn how to develop their own website, for instance. This is what captivated Jonny Colque, currently a student of web programming. “I’m a qualified welder, but I couldn’t find a job. That’s why I decided to refocus my career and enrolled in this training”. Now Colque is thrilled about finding a job in this occupation “with a future”. He highlights that this is a hands-on course “and it is not so difficult as it may seem”.
This course is aimed at people that want to have better job opportunities, people that want to learn how to use social media or to start working as web programmers, which is an occupation with good prospects for the future.
The main goals of the training are: to bring the digital scenario to students; to show participants how to plan, execute and assess a campaign in social media; to show them how to promote their profile or a product and how to position it; and to get to know the general principles of web 2.0 and its tools.
Training content
Block 1: Introduction to digital marketing.
Block 2: The role of the community manager.
Block 3: Social media.
Block 4: Basic notions of programming.
Block 5: Introduction to programming languages: WordPress.
This course lasts 20 hours and is divided in 8 sessions of two and a half hours, starting next June 18th, and will take place from Monday to Thursday from 4:00 pm To 18:30 pm at the Espai La Coma.
